当前位置:文档之家› 微机原理复习题

微机原理复习题

一、单项选择题1. 若二进制数为01000100B,则该数的十进制表示为()。

A.68 B.132 C.54 D.362.完成二进制数无符号数00011101+00001101的加法运算的正确结果是()。

A.10010101 B.00100110 C.00100010 D.001010103.完成二进制数01110001和00001111的逻辑“与”运算的正确结果是()。

A.01110000 B.01111111 C.00000001 D.000011114.十进制数100.95的BCD数为()。

A.100000000.10010101 B.100000.10010101C. 000100.10100100 D.000100000000.100101015.若十进制数为100,则该数的二进制表示为()。

A.1100100 B.1000000 C.01111100 D.101100106.完成二进制数无符号数01111101与00000101的减法运算的正确结果是()。

A.10010101 B.01111000 C.00100010 D.100000107.完成二进制数01110001和00001111的逻辑“或”运算的正确结果是()。

A.01110000 B.01110001 C.01111111 D.000011118.十进制数10.05的BCD数为()。

A.10000. 0101 B.10000.00000101C.00010000.00000101 D.00010000.1019.若十六进制数为8BDH,则该数的二进制表示为()。

A.100010110100 B.100010101101C.100010111101 D.10011011101010. 完成二进制数无符号数01111101+00000101的加法运算的正确结果是()。

A.10010101 B.00100110 C.00100010 D.1000001011.完成二进制数01110001和00001111的逻辑“异或”运算的正确结果是()。

A.01111110 B.01110001 C.01111111 D.0000111112.一个BCD数为01100101,则它的十六进制表示为()。

A.65H B.41H C.1BH D.3DH13.若BCD数为0010000000000111,则该数的十进制表示为()。

A.207 B.2007 C.27 D.207114.二进制数为11111111,则该无符号数的十进制表示为()。

A.127 B.255 C.128 D.6415. 若二进制数为101100100B,则该数的十进制表示为()。

A.356 B.244 C.282 D.19816. 完成二进制数无符号数10011101+00000101的减法运算的正确结果是()。

A.10010101 B.00100110 C.00100010 D.1001100017.一个有符号十进制正数10,在数据单元中的二进制表示为()。

A.00000010 B.10000010 C.00001010 D.1000101018.完成二进制数11100001和00001111的逻辑“异或”运算的正确结果是()。

A.11101110 B.01111111 C.00000001 D.0000111119.十进制数98.05的BCD数为()。

A.100000000.10010101 B.100000.10010101C.000100.10100100 D.10011000.0000010120.计数符号3的ASCII码表示为()。

A.11 B.03H C.33H D.0000001121.电子计算机从问世到现在都遵循“存储程序”的概念,最早提出这个概念的是()。

A.巴贝奇 B.冯•诺伊曼 C.帕斯卡 D.贝尔22.计算机硬件主要由CPU、内存、外存、I/O设备和()组成。

A.运算器 B.三总线 C.显示器 D.键盘23.用MB表示存储器容量时,1MB等于()。

A.210个字节 B.216个字节C.220个字节 D.230个字节24. 微型计算机在硬件上是由()四大部分组成。

A.微处理器、存储器、I/O接口和总线B.算术逻辑单元、寄存器组、程序计数器和指令系统C.微处理器、存储器、输入设备和输出设备D.主板、硬盘、键盘和显示器25. 决定计算机主要性能的是()。

A.中央处理器 B.整机功耗C.存储容量 D.整机价格26.微机中信息传递的三总线方式包括()。

A.片总线,内总线,外总线 B.地址总线,数据总线,控制总线C.片内总线,内总线,外总线 D.内总线,数据总线,控制总线27. 8086CPU由下列()两部分组成。

A.总线接口部件和执行部件 B.运算器和控制器C.执行部件和存储器 D.寄存器和存储器28.堆栈指针SP是微处理器中用于指示()的专用寄存器。

A.栈底地址 B.栈顶地址C.堆栈基地址 D.中断服务程序或子程序入口地址29. 8086CPU的状态标志位有()位。

A.1 B.3 C.6 D.930. 8086CPU当前被执行的指令存放在逻辑地址()中。

A.DS:BX B.SS:SP C.CS:PC D.CS:IP31. 8086CPU中,存储器物理地址形成算法是()。

A.段地址+偏移地址 B.段地址左移4位+偏移地址C.段地址X 16H +偏移地址 D.段地址X 10 +偏移地址32.下面关于CPU的叙述中,不正确的是()。

A.CPU中包含了多个寄存器,用来临时存放数据B.CPU担负着运行系统软件和应用软件的任务C.所有CPU都有相同的机器指令D.CPU可以由多个微处理器组成33.计算机中运算器的主要功能是()。

A.算术运算 B.算术和逻辑运算C.逻辑运算 D.定点和浮点运算34. 8086系统中,某存储单元的物理地址为24A10H,与其对应的逻辑地址为()。

A.24A0H:0000H B.24A0H:0010HC.24A0H:0100H D.24A0H:1000H35. 8086CPU响应可屏蔽中断的条件是()。

A.IF=0 B.IF=1 C.TF=0 D.TF=136. 8086CPU复位后,下列寄存器的值为()。

A.CS=0000H,IP=0000H B.CS=0000H,IP=FFFFHC.CS=FFFFH,IP=0000H D.CS=FFFFH,IP=FFFFH37.下列说法中属于最小工作模式特点的是()。

A.CPU提供全部的控制信号 B.由编程进行模式设定C.不需要8286收发器 D.需要总线控制器828838.在程序运行过程中,下一条指令的物理地址的计算表达式是()。

A.CS*16+IP B.DS*16+DI C.SS*16+SP D.DS*16+SI39.称8086为16位的CPU,说明()。

A.8086CPU有16条数据线 B.8086CPU有16条地址线C.8086CPU有16条控制线 D.8086CPU有16个寄存器40. 8086CPU有()个16位的段寄存器。

A.2 B.4 C.8 D.1641.某8位数据存放在段地址为2300H、段内偏移地址为2300H处,则该8位数据存放的实际物理地址是()。

A.23000H B.23230H C.23023H D.25300H42.8086CPU响应可屏蔽中断的条件是()。

A.IF=0,TF=0 B.IF=1,TF=1 C.IF=1,TF无关 D.IF=0,TF无关43. 下列引起CPU程序中断的4种情况中,()需要由硬件提供中断类型号。

A.NMI B.INTR C.INTO D.INT n44.下列指令中,不正确的指令是()。

A.MOV AX,BX B.MOV AX,[BX]C.MOV AL,BX D.MOV AL,[BX]45. 8086CPU向I/O端口地址30H写字节数据应使用指令()。

A.IN 30H,AL B.OUT 30H,ALC.OUT AL,30H D.IN AL,30H46.若要使寄存器AL中的高4位不变,低4位变0,使用指令()。

A.ANL AL,0F0H B.OR AL,0F0HC.ANL AL,0FH D.OR AL,0FH47.下列指令中,不正确的指令是()。

A.PUSH AX B.POP BXC.PUSH CL D.POP DX48.执行“MOV DL,2AH”和“SHR DL,1”两条指令后,DL寄存器与CF标志分别为()。

A.DL=10110110 CF=1 B.DL=00110101 CF=0C.DL=00110100 CF=0 D.DL=00010101 CF=049.若要使寄存器AL中的高4位求反,低4位不变,使用指令()。

A.ANL AL,0F0H B.OR AL,0F0HC.XOR AL,0F0H D.OR AL,0FH50.完成将累加器AX清零,下面的错误指令是()。

A.SUB AX,AX B.XOR AX,AXC.OR AX,0000H D.AND AX,0000H51.8086CPU的输入指令是将输入设备的一个端口中的数据传送到()寄存器。

A.CX B.BX C.AL/AX D.DX52.完成将累加器AX的内容压栈,正确的指令是()。

A.MOV SP,AX B.PUSH AXC.POP AX D.MOV AX,SP53.执行8086指令“PUSH AX”后,SP值为()。

A.SP=SP+2 B.SP=SP+1 C.SP=SP-2 D.SP=SP-154.下列指令中属于寄存器基址加变址寻址的指令是()。

A.MOV AX,BX B.MOV AX,[BX]C.MOV AX,[SI] D.MOV AX,10H[BX][SI]55.条件转移指令JE/JZ成立的条件是()。

A.CF=0 B.CF=1 C.ZF=0 D.ZF=156.在汇编过程中不产生指令代码,只用来指示汇编程序如何汇编的指令是()。

A.汇编指令 B.伪指令 C.机器指令 D.宏指令57.在ASSUME伪指令设定了段寄存器后,无须在程序段中用指令完成赋值的寄存器是()。

A.SS B.DS C.ES D.CS58. 下面的数据交换指令中,错误的操作是()。

A.XCHG AX,DI B.XCHG BX,[SI+DAT]C.XCHG CX,DS D.XCHG BUF,DX59. 8086CPU采用I/O独立编址方式,可使用地址线()来寻址端口。

A.AD15-AD0 B.AD7-AD0C.A19-A0 D.A7-A060. 8086按I/O指令寻址方式得到的地址是()。

A.物理地址 B.有效地址 C.段内偏移量 D.I/O端口地址61.存储器系统中1KB RAM的寻址范围是()。

相关主题